        Romanization and Language Planning in Taiwan

        Chiung, Wi-vun Taiffalo 대한언어학회 2001 언어학 Vol.9 No.1

        Chiung, Wi-run Taiffalo. 2001. Romanization and Language Planningin Taiwan. The Linguistic Association, of Korea Journal 9(1), 15-43.Although Taiwan is currently a Hancha (Han characters)-dominated society, romanization was in fact the first writing system used in Taiwan. The first romanized orthography is the Sinkang manuscripts introduced by the Dutch missionaries in the first half of the seventeenth century. Thereafter, Han characters were imposed to Taiwan by the Sinitic Koxinga regime that followed in the second half of the seventeenth century. As the number of Han immigrants from China dramatically increased, Han characters gradually became the dominant writing system. At present, romanization for Mandarin Chinese is an auxiliary script simply used for transliteration purpose. As for Taiwanese romanization it is mainly used by particular groups, such as church followers and the Taiwanese writing circle. This paper provides readers an overall introduction to the history and current development of romanization in Taiwan from the perspectives of literacy and sociolinguistics.(The University of Texas at Arlington)

        Marriage in early twentieth century Northern India: Hindi literature vis-à-vis social transformations

        Justyna Wiśniewska-Singh 이화여자대학교 아시아여성학센터 2016 Asian Journal of Women's Studies(AJWS) Vol.22 No.1

        This paper explores how a changing social situation in late colonial northern India influenced issues related to marriage. The most controversial matters, also reflected in Hindi literature of the time, were: proper age at marriage, ritual concerns, marriage expenses as well as effects of child marriage and child widows. The paper draws mainly on Hindi novels by Ayodhya Singh Upadhyay and Kishorilal Goswami, published in the beginning of the twentieth century. For the most part, conservative and didactic in their outlook, they put forward interesting postulates concerning disputable matters. Some of the ideas, like reducing unnecessary wedding expenses, are worth considering even today. The analysis of literary sources also reveals the expectations of future brides and grooms. The attention paid by Hindi writers to a number of marriage practices confirms the status of marriage as one of the most important social institutions.

      • 勞動力의 質的水準 向上과 經濟成長

        宋瑋燮 亞洲大學校 1984 論文集 Vol.7 No.-

        The objective of this study is to investigate the relationship between the productivity of the labor force and educational attainment and experiences of the labor force. Examining the relationship between the quality change of the labor force due to improvement in educational attainment and changing age structure and the growth of the economy at the macro economic level is the additional objective of this study. In ordere to determine the effect of the changing characteristics of the labor force on overall economic growth of Korea during the postwar period and to obtain projections on future economic growth during the period 1980-2025, a specific form of the Cobb-Douglas type of production function is used. The estimation results show that the residual, or technical change as it is often designated, showed a growth rate of 2.1 percent per annum during the period 1955-1979. The labor share, or the elasticity of output with respect to labor input is estimated to be 0.31, whereas capital share is estimated to be 0.69. GNP grew by an annual rate of 7.6 percent during the period 1955-1979, and 0.27 percentage points, or 3.5 percent of the GNP growth rate was explained by the quality improvement of the labor.

      • 都市近郊 靑少年의 意識構造

        金渭錫 경북대학교 1978 논문집 Vol.10 No.-

        This study aims to analyze the structure of value consciousness of the adolescents in the suburbs, and contribute to the adolescent guidance plan and practice. A questionaire which consisted of 64 items about the life situation, attitudes, and value consciousness was presented to two hundered and ten adolescents in the suburbs of Tagu. The conclusions by the analysis and discussion of this questionaire responses are as follows. The structure of consciousness of adolescents is characterized by the reciprocity and duality, namely dependence and independence, self-revelation and self-concealment, etc. The formative process of this consciousness is decided by the heteronomy through the passive habituation affected by massmedia. And static value consciousness formed with emphasis on the process-model of life satisfaction, rather than the achievement will of the end-model implies the conservative phase. The traditional and western view of family are gradually mediated and supplemented reciprocally. So the adolescents are confused by the transitional process of family consciousness. Both preference based on the view of the traditional job difference and economical value-criteria play a greater role than the universal criteria in the choice of career. The adolescents regard the cultural deficiency, formality. and closed mind as the greatest defect in the rural life, and the natural environment as the good factor of rural community. They represent the filial duty at the economical satisfaction of parents and the reverence for the old as the relative value determined by the situational judgment. In the marital viewpoint they are generally on the conservativism, but in the sexual problem they are liberal and in anomy. They are progressive and optimistic value consciousness and positive about the development of our nation. And they are deeply influenced by a sense of duty to achieve our security, prosperity and national unification.

      • 韓國 商法에 있어서의 英美 會社法의 繼受에 관한 硏究

        姜渭斗 東亞大學校 1979 東亞論叢 Vol.16 No.1

        Prior to 1962, Korean business corporations were provisionally regulated by the old Commercial Law which the Japanese Government had enacted before 1945. With the liberation in 1945 the new independent Korean war and the ensuing political and social disorders delayed the formation of the Korean Commercial Law. The Korean Government formulated the new Commercial Law, and with the National Assembly's approval of the law promulgated it on 20 January 1962. The law formally took effect on 1 January 1963. The provisions of the old Commercial Law governing the business corporations have their basic edeas on the spirit of " Allgemeines Deutsches Handelsgesetzbuch". The edeology of the law came from the early capitalism thoughts whose theoretical base was mainly for the protection of the private property rights. Therefore business corporations under the law could not legally accept the idea of "the separation of the ownership from the management of the enterprise." In fact, economic developments of Korea were the goal aimed at in enactment of the new Commercial Law. The leading factors primarily considered centered on raising the necessary capitals, encouraging the private business investments, facilitating the introduction of foreign capital loans into the nation as well as preparing the organs of business corporation for effective managements. Particularly, these organs were to be so institutionalized as to help the professional business administrators to play to the best of their managing skills. These requirements were expected to be fulfilled not under the business corporation laws of the continental legal systems, but under the Anglo-American ones. The new Commercial Law, though founded on the continental legal systems, is so made as to adapt itself to the social economic situation of the Korea of the early 1960's. It can be said that Korea's newly enacted Commercial Law, which regulates the activities of business corporations, is a product of a Commercial Law, which regulates the activities of business corporations, is a product of a Compromise between the German and the Anglo-American law systems related to them. Such provisions as the non-par value stock, cumulative vote, and option right are excluded from the law, because the actual situations did not allow their inclusion in the law. However, the original principles of both the authorized capital and the board of directors are accepted, though some revisions are made to be fit for our social economic conditions. The important principles of our Commercial Law influenced by the Anglo-American legal systems are as follows ; authorized capital, convertible share, redeemable share, non-voting share, and issue of shares at a discount to improve the capital mechanism, ⅱ) board of directors as well as the reduction of authorities on the stockholders' meeting and the auditor aimed at the effective management, ⅲ) injunction, representative suit, the rights of inspection access to books and papers to strengthen the rights of stockholders. Unlike the "Prinzip des festen Grundkapitals", authorized capital principle under the Anglo-American countries bases itself on the "Kons truktionstheorie" under which a business corporation can be founded after the subscriptions to one more stocks by each promotor. In the modern business circles, operations are carried with stresses obviously on promoting the profits rather than on maintaining the satable assets. Because of convenient and prompt capital raising through easily set-up business corporations and effective management of them, the strict application of the "Prinzip des festen Grundkapitals" is sometimes neglected. To meet the economic needs, the "Prinzip des festen Grundkapitals" itself should not be strict. Therefore, the provisions of the Korean Commercial Law compromise to give birth to the principle of authorized capital with the "Prinzid des festen Grundkapitals as follows: " One half of total stocks shall be issued by the corporation at the time of its foundation, and the rest of them will be issued by the board of directors in compliance with the financial need at any time". The board of directors under the old Commercial Law was only a suborgan of the stockholder's meeting, and implemented the decisions made by the stockholders' meeting. The auditor supervised the financial and operational managements. Both were on the same level in the organization chart. This type of organization can be said proper from the sense of "checks and balances of power" originating from the modern democratic ideology, though it can hardly be so with the big businesses. Because of the powers of raising capital endowed to the directors through the provisions of the authorized capital system under the new Commercial Law, the director's business executions should be performed deliberately. That is the reason why the board of directors instead of the independent single director system was preferred. Under the new Law, the relations between the business corporation and the directors are of delegation of authority. The directors bear the burdens of carrying out the duties carefully as able managers. In the Anglo-American countries, the board of directors system has been developed on the ground of the fiduciary relations between them. Their prime obligation is the duty of loyalty. On the other hand, Korea's new Law not only adopts the authorized capital system but also delivers the strong executive authority to the board of directors. The very facts logically request that the law should be so revised as to put the duty of loyalty on the directors who are already provided with legal base necessary to perform the duty. Finally, the Korean Commercial Law specifies the provisions of the injunction, the right of inspection access to books and papers, and the representative suit in order to strengthen the status of stockholders. These may have reciprocal functions in connection with the reduction of the authority of the stockholder's meeting. These mechanism will become effective for the minority shareholders in excluding the stockholder's abuses, making a contrast with the single stockholder under the Anglo-American laws. In brief, korea's new Commercial Law reflects on the general tendency seen in greater number of countries toward reallocating powers between the organs of business corporations established on the monopolistic capitalism system. The separation of the ownership from the management of the enterprise should be prerequisite for the effective execution of the new Commercial Law.

      • 外國人 直接投資에 대한 硏究 : 對外經濟證屬이 經濟成長과 所得分配에 미치는 影響에 관한 實증硏究

        徐東錫,金洙槿,宋燮瑋,金喆煥 亞洲大學校 1985 論文集 Vol.8 No.-

        Dependency theory claims that economic dependency retards economic development and increases income inequlity within peripheral countries. On the other hand, neoclassical development theory predicts that economic linkage to the world economy facilitates economic growth and improves the income distribution. This paper aimes to test the general validity of dependency theory by using a cross section data over 1970s and time series data over the period 1962-1984 of Korea. The time series data allow us to observe the dynamics of dependency theory which emphasizes the "historical process". Four measures of economic dependency or external linkage are used to regress the economic growth rate and Gini coefficients. The control variables additionally employed in our empirical analysis are exports and domestic capital formation. The research design employed is a regression analysis incorporating lag structure. The results indicate that economic dependency has no significant negative effects on growth and income distribution. Thus we conclude that the denpendency theory is not substantiated by our empirical data. The data rather supports the neoclassical development theory.

      • 한국 연안의 장염 비브리오균에 관한 연구 : 2. On the Morphological Characters and Biochemical Properties of Ⅴ. parahaemolyticus 2. 분리균의 특징에 관하여

        최위경,이원재,전세규 釜山水産大學校 1971 釜山水産大學 硏究報告 Vol.11 No.1

        우리 나라 연안의 V. parahaemolyticus의 분포에 관하여 전보에 발표하였다. 본보에서는 그들의 형태, 생리 및 생화학적 특징에 관하여 보고한다. 본 실험에서 얻은 결과를 요약하면 다음과 같다. 1) 배양적 특징을 보면 37±2℃, 20±2시간 배양과정에서 오랜지색으로 변하는 것과 37±2℃, 20±2시간 배양후 서서히 초록색에서 황색이나 황색을 띈 오랜지색으로 변화하였고, Milk시험에도 배양후 Alkali Curd로 변화하는 것과 Acid Curd로 변화하는 것 등이 구별되었다. 2) 발육 식염농도는 0.5∼10.0%까지의 범위를 관찰하였는데, 발육정도가 최저, 최적, 최고 등으로 구별할 수 있었다. 즉 1 Group는 7.0%에 발육이 왕성하였고, 2 Group는 7.0%까지는 발육이 왕성하나 10.0%에서 ±, 3 Group는 5.0%까지 발육이 왕성하나 7.0%에서 ±로 나타났다. 또한 세 Group 모두가 3.0%의 농도에서는 발육이 가장 왕성하였다. 3) 형태학적 특징은 Table 1과 같고 생리 및 생화학적 특징은 Table 2와 Table 3과 같다. The morphological characters and biochemical properties of Vibrio parahaemolyticus in fish, shellfish, mud, crustaceans, sea water and cephalophodas have been studied in order to determine the possible origins of food poisoning in Korea. The results are summarized as follows: 1. V. parahaemolyticus are divided into 3 groups, considering from the morphological characters and biochemical properties, because those have somewhat a difference in V.P. reaction, milk peptonization, color change on selective medium(TCBS agar) and growth rates of the concentration with sodium chloride in biochemical properties though they are almost the same in morphological characters. 2. The growth rate of Group 1 is abundant with 7% sodium chloride, the growth rate of Group 2 is abundant with 7% sodium chloride but moderate with 10.0% sodium chloride. The growth rate of Group 3 is abundant with 5% sodium chloride but moderate with 7% sodium chloride. 3. There are two types of color change on TCBS agar which are cultivated at 37±2℃ for 20±2 hours. One immediately changes to orange and the other changes from green to yellow or yellowish orange. 4. The morphological characters and biochemical properties are shown in Tables 1-3.
